The board approved routine financial reports, multiple transfers, personnel actions, a farm lease, athletic turf procurement and other administrative items. This roundup summarizes motions recorded during the meeting and vote tallies where provided.

This “Votes at a glance” roundup lists motions and formal actions taken by the Centerville City Board of Education at its regular meeting on Feb. 24. Where roll‑call results were recorded in the transcript, vote tallies reflect the board’s recorded “yes” votes. No votes on joining the Vouchers Hurt Ohio lawsuit were recorded at this meeting.

Summary of recorded actions and outcomes

1) Approve agenda as presented — APPROVED (roll call: all board members present voted yes).

2) Approve January 25 financial statements, monthly reports, and certified purchase orders totaling $8,765 — APPROVED (roll call: all present voted yes).

3) Approve minutes of Jan. 27 and Feb. 18 (regular and work session) — APPROVED (roll call: all present voted yes).
